Transaction 8300625fda4071c7648d111454a450d57d0575708c325842e3044b87ba862b43
1 Input
1 Output
-
8300625fda4071c7648d111454a450d57d0575708c325842e3044b87ba862b43: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 df404170cf00e6a3be04b33258f7a24f24799405d9bbadb797ec3cb393ba7f2b
- address
- bc1pmaqyzux0qrn280sykve93aazfuj8n9q9mxa6mduhas7t8ya60u4smshhh4